Synopsis

"Speed on a piano” is what Spanish genre stylist Eugenio Mira’s third feature Grand Piano has irresistibly been dubbed in festival circles, and true enough, this appealingly absurd thriller finds a prodigious pianist (Elijah Wood) quite literally playing for his life, as an unseen gunman (John Cusack) threatens to pull the trigger at the first missed note. The execution, however, is akin to a less kinked-out Brian De Palma potboiler, with Mira’s swooping, playful technique as intricate as the protagonist’s arpeggios. Setting out to tickle viewers rather than terrorize them, this not-quite-horror film – written by Damien Chazelle, whose Whiplash won top prize at this year’s Sundance Film Festival – is refreshingly blood-shy. In a potentially Gothic twist, the piano is a spooky relic once owned by the musician’s deranged, deceased mentor, who also composed the fiendishly difficult piece that has previously proven his stumbling block.

Guy Lodge

About the director

Eugenio Mira

Eugenio Mira (b. 1977, Castalla, Spain) is a director and musician known by the pseudonym Chucky Namanera. His debut Birthday (2004) was followed by Agnosia (2010), which critics described as a baroque retro-futuristic thriller. In the film, a young woman is kidnapped in order to extract important industrial secrets she received from her father. Mira is already a fixture at festivals of fantastic film. At one such festival, he met Elijah Wood, who is known for his interest in genre films and in promising directors in this cinematic field.
